KLtINILLULK <br /> fi File No. 2182-25 <br /> June 13, 1990 <br /> Reference is made to Plate I of this report which shows <br /> the location of the proposed parcel split site. <br /> Currently, numerous residences exist surrounding the <br /> site, with one residence present on the proposed parcel <br /> 3 of the site. The majority of the site consists of <br /> pasture containing several horses . <br /> On May 17 , 1990, a representative of our firm visited 10 <br /> of the residences located near the site to obtain <br /> information on septic system use and to inquire about any <br /> problems known to exist with this method of sewage <br /> disposal . Of the 10 residences visited, only 2 reported <br /> having minor problems with their septic systems, <br /> locations 1 and 7 on Plate I . The problems reported <br /> consisted of occasional back-up which required cleaning. <br /> No other significant problems were reported to us at the <br /> other residences visited, and several of the systems were <br /> over 20 years old.
